Trailing revenue is steady, margins slightly below our own, and the order book provides roughly fourteen months of visibility. Net debt is manageable; the pension position requires further diligence. Indicative valuation sits within the range discussed at the last session, assuming modest synergies in procurement and distribution. No exclusivity has been granted. We recommend proceeding to a structured diligence phase. The strategic rationale is set out in the note below.

board note of kadug-tawig: Only 5 of the 100 pilot accounts renewed Oliath, so a churn review is set for April 15.

Finance Review — Q3, Lanthorp Analytics. Move to annual billing approved in principle. Expected effects: deferred revenue up 60%, churn visibility improved, short-term cash lift of one quarter's receipts. Monthly plans close to new signups from January; existing users migrate at renewal. Heads of department should brief teams before the announcement. The confidential note below outlines the wider commercial plan.

internal memo for tagef-hadup: Gross margin on Ulaath came in at 15 percent against a plan of 5 percent. Only 7 of the 120 pilot accounts renewed Ulaath, so a churn review is set for October 15.

**Leadership Review Briefing – Tarnwell Licensing Dispute**

Status: ongoing. Ferrick Labs alleges our Quillon module breaches their licence terms; we dispute the scope. Legal spend to date within provision. Settlement range under discussion; arbitration is the fallback. Revenue from affected product line continues uninterrupted pending resolution. Finance should hold the current provision and defer any write-down until arbitration direction is clearer. Decision implications for the leadership team are summarised immediately below.

management briefing: Only 7 of the 100 pilot accounts renewed Zorath, so a churn review is set for April 15.